What is a Software Engineer at McEasy?

As a Software Engineer at McEasy, you are at the forefront of transforming the logistics and supply chain landscape in Indonesia. This role is critical to the company’s mission of digitizing fleet management and transportation operations. You will be responsible for building robust, scalable solutions that bridge the gap between physical hardware and digital platforms, ensuring that our clients have real-time visibility into their assets and operations.

The work you perform here is high-impact, particularly for roles focused on IoT Engineering. You will contribute to products that manage complex data streams from sensors and vehicle telematics, translating raw data into actionable insights for business owners and fleet managers. Joining McEasy means working in a fast-paced environment where your code directly influences operational efficiency, safety, and transparency across the logistics ecosystem.

Interview Process Overview

The interview process at McEasy is structured to be thorough yet efficient, ensuring that we get a clear picture of both your technical capabilities and your cultural alignment. You should expect a progression that moves from an initial assessment of your background to hands-on technical validation, and finally, a discussion regarding your problem-solving mindset and long-term fit with the company.

The interview process, end to end

≈ 3-5 weeks · 3 rounds
1
Initial Assessment

An evaluation of your background to gauge your overall fit for the role.

2
Hands-on Technical Validation

A coding assessment to demonstrate your technical capabilities, focusing on speed and accuracy.

3
Problem-Solving Discussion

A conversation regarding your problem-solving mindset and how it aligns with the company's long-term goals.

Deep Dive into Evaluation Areas

Technical Aptitude and Coding

This area is the foundation of your candidacy. We want to see that you have a solid grasp of data structures, algorithms, and the specific tools required for IoT development.

Be ready to go over:

  • Code Efficiency – Writing code that is not only correct but optimized for performance.
  • Debugging Skills – Demonstrating your systematic approach to identifying and fixing bugs.
  • System Integration – Understanding how software interacts with hardware or external data sources.

Advanced concepts (less common):

  • Real-time data processing workflows.
  • API security and authentication protocols.
  • Latency reduction in data transmission.

Problem-Solving and Adaptability

We operate in a dynamic industry, so your ability to adapt to new challenges is essential. We look for candidates who remain calm under pressure and approach roadblocks with a solutions-oriented mindset.

Be ready to go over:

  • Analytical Thinking – How you break down complex, multi-layered problems.
  • Prioritization – How you handle competing demands during a project lifecycle.
  • Learning Agility – How you stay updated with the latest technological trends.

Key Responsibilities

As a Software Engineer at McEasy, your day-to-day will revolve around developing, testing, and maintaining software that powers our logistics platform. You will work closely with other engineers to build features that improve system reliability and user experience.

  • Feature Development: Writing clean, testable code to support new functionality for our fleet management tools.
  • System Maintenance: Monitoring existing services and proactively addressing performance bottlenecks.
  • Collaboration: Partnering with product managers and cross-functional teams to translate business requirements into technical specifications.
  • IoT Integration: Helping to ensure that data from vehicle sensors is accurately captured, processed, and visualized in the McEasy dashboard.

Role Requirements & Qualifications

We look for engineers who possess a blend of technical depth and a drive to build meaningful products. While we value formal education and experience, your ability to demonstrate your skills in practice is what truly sets you apart.

  • Must-have skills: Proficiency in core programming languages, a solid understanding of data structures, and the ability to solve algorithmic problems efficiently.
  • Nice-to-have skills: Prior experience with IoT platforms, familiarity with cloud infrastructure, and experience working in an agile development environment.
  • Soft skills: Excellent communication skills, a collaborative spirit, and a proactive attitude toward continuous learning.

Frequently Asked Questions

Q: How long should I spend preparing for the coding test? A: You should prioritize consistent practice over cramming. Focus on solving coding problems regularly and ensure you can explain your thought process out loud.

Q: Is the interview process very difficult? A: The difficulty is balanced. We aim to challenge you, but we also want to provide a pleasant and fair experience where you have the opportunity to showcase your true potential.

Q: Will I be working on hardware? A: The role is primarily software-focused, but you will be working on systems that interact directly with hardware, so a basic understanding of that intersection is highly beneficial.

Q: How long does the hiring process typically take? A: While timelines can vary, we aim to move through the stages as efficiently as possible once you have successfully cleared the initial screening.

Other General Tips

  • Explain your thinking: Even if you know the answer to a coding question, walk the interviewer through your logic. We value the "how" as much as the "what."
  • Be honest about your experience: If you are a fresh graduate or have limited experience, highlight your academic projects and what you learned from them.
  • Research the product: Take time to understand what McEasy does in the logistics space. Knowing our business model will help you provide more relevant answers during behavioral interviews.
